{"id":1350,"date":"2010-08-09T00:00:00","date_gmt":"2010-08-08T22:00:00","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/wwwneu.strehle.de\/tim\/weblog\/archives\/2010\/08\/09\/1289\/"},"modified":"2010-08-09T00:00:00","modified_gmt":"2010-08-08T22:00:00","slug":"1289","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.strehle.de\/tim\/weblog\/archives\/2010\/08\/09\/1289\/","title":{"rendered":"Yes, but who said they&#8217;d actually BUY the damn thing?"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>Jason Cohen \u2013 <a href=\"http:\/\/blog.asmartbear.com\/customer-validation.html\">Yes, but who said they&#8217;d actually BUY the damn thing?<\/a>:<\/p>\n<p>&#8222;In a big software project do you tackle the high-risk, ill-defined stuff first, or do you postpone that to the end? Obviously you address the unpredictable stuff first \u2014 most of the project risk is due to the unknown, so the earlier you can sort out uncertainty the more time you have to deal with the consequences.<\/p>\n<p>I&#8217;m making the same argument, except the &#8222;high-risk unknown&#8220; is &#8222;everything that&#8217;s not code.&#8220; Your code will be good enough; it&#8217;s the other stuff that will probably sink your ship \u2014 unable to find customers or unable to convince the target audience they should open their wallets.&#8220;<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Jason Cohen \u2013 Yes, but who said they&#8217;d actually BUY the damn thing?: &#8222;In a big software project do you tackle the high-risk, ill-defined stuff first, or do you postpone that to the end?
